#455972 Hex Color Code

#455972

The Hexadecimal Color #455972 is a contrast shade of Dark Slate Blue. #455972 RGB value is rgb(69, 89, 114). RGB Color Model of #455972 consists of 27% red, 34% green and 44% blue. HSL color Mode of #455972 has 213°(degrees) Hue, 25% Saturation and 36% Lightness. #455972 color has an wavelength of 485.88889n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#455972 is #666699.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#455972 is #457. The Closest Color to #455972 is #483D8B. Official Name of #455972 Hex Code is Fiord.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#455972 is 39 Cyan 22 Magenta 0 Yellow 55 Black and #455972 CMY is 39, 22,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#455972 is hsl(213,25,36,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(213, 39, 45).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#455972 is 9.06, 9.62, 17.3.
Hex8 Value of #455972 is #455972FF. Decimal Value of #455972 is 4544882 and Octal Value of #455972 is 21254562. Binary Value of #455972 is 1000101, 1011001, 1110010 and Android of #455972 is 4282734962 / 0xff455972.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#455972 is 0.252, 0.267, 0.267 and YIQ Color Space of #455972 is 85.87, -19.9505, 3.55.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#455972 is 7.96, 10.06, 17.17.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#455972 is 37.15, -0.7, -16.68.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#455972 is 37.15, -10.28, -22.48.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#455972 is 37.15, 16.69, 267.6. Hunter Lab variable of #455972 is 31.02, -2.14, -11.36.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#455972

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
